Poems with Numbers

      Hats off to the organizers and presenters at the 2012 Split This Rock Poetry Festival held in DC this past weekend.  Great poets, great programs, fantastically good company all around!!!
      Saturday at the festival,  Denny Shaw and I led a panel-workshop, "Counting On," in which we encouraged poets to use numbers to illuminate their poems of witness and protest.  Our samples of vivid effects of numbers included:  "At Arlington" by Wiley Clements, "The Idea of Ancestry" by Etheridge Knight, "Numbers for the Week" by Joan Mazza, “On Ibrahim Balaban’s Painting ‘The Prison Gates’” by Nazim Hikmet, “The Stalin Epigram” by Osip Mandlestam, “Bosnia, Bosnia” by June Jordan, “The Terrorist:  He’s Watching” by Wislawa Szymborska, and “Four Five Six” by Rosemary Winslow.
     Poetry from our workshop participants will be posted here when it is gathered.  We focused on humanitarian and political concerns -- and used our workshop writing times to try for  poems that use numbers in their imagery.  Here are two samples from me (both syllable-squares).

Universal and Particular -- Szymborska

Like Yves Bonnefoy (21 February 2012 posting), Wislawa Szymborska (who died on 1 February 2012) was born in 1923.  Like him she was concerned with the connections of the universal and the particular.  Here, in "A Large Number,"  she reflects, as she did in "A Contribution to Statistics," on the human meaning that lies behind numbers:

Be My Valentine

Unlike many newspapers, the British Guardian publishes poems -- and, on February 10, 2012, they offered a selection to celebrate the upcoming Valentine's day. Included, among work by more than a dozen notables, are poems by Wislawa Szymborska, John Donne, Derek Walcott (whose poem "Love After Love" is one of my favorites), Sir Walter Raleigh, Lord Byron, and Carol Ann Duffy -- and a poem by John Fuller that is seasoned with some mathematical terminology. You will need to visit the Guardian article online for the whole of Fuller 's poem, "Valentine," but here are several snippets to whet your interest. Szymborska (1923-2012) on Statistics

Polish poet Wislawa Szymborska (1923-2012)  won the 1996 Nobel Prize for literature; I am saddened by her death -- yesterday, February 1, at her home in Krakow. But one cannot help but rejoice for her poems.  Szymborska did not shy from use of mathematical ideas.  As in this sample:
